What is CHRONIC FATIGUE?

This baffling condition causes a strong fatigue that comes on quickly. People who suffer from CFS feel too tired to carry on with their normal activities and are easily exhausted with little exertion.

The symptoms of chronic fatigue.

 Other signs include:

  • headache,
  • muscle and joint pain,
  • weakness,
  • tender lymph nodes, and
  • An inability to concentrate.

Chronic fatigue syndrome remains puzzling, because it has no known cause.

The tests of chronic fatigue.

There is none. Your doctor must rule out other conditions with similar symptoms, such as lupus and multiple sclerosis, before making the diagnosis.

The treatments of  chronic fatigue.

Sadly, there is no approved medicinal cure for chronic fatigue. Self-care, antidepressants, talk therapy, or joining a support group may help.

What is Sleep Apnea?

You could have this sleep-disrupting problem if you wake up feeling tired no matter how much rest you think you got. Sleep apnea symptoms include brief interruptions of breathing during sleep.

In the most common type, obstructive sleep apnea, your upper airway actually closes or collapses for a few seconds, which, in turn, alerts your brain to wake you up to begin breathing again.

Someone with obstructive sleep apnea may stop breathing dozens or even hundreds of times a night, says Roseanne S. Barker, MD, former medical director of the Baptist Sleep Institute in Knoxville, TN.

The symptoms of Sleep apnea.

Sleep apnea is often signaled by snoring and is generally followed by tiredness the next day. Because sleep apnea can lead to heart disease, high blood pressure, and stroke, it's important to be tested.

The tests of Sleep Apnea.

 This involves an overnight stay at a sleep clinic, where you'll undergo a polysomnogram, which is a painless test that will monitor your sleep patterns, breathing changes, and brain activity.

The treatments Sleep apnea.

 If you're diagnosed with sleep apnea, you may be prescribed a CPAP (continuous positive airway pressure) device, a mask that fits over your nose and mouth and blows air into your airways while you sleep. Depending on the severity of your condition, your doctor may also recommend surgery.

B12 Deficiency or Insufficiency

Getting enough vitamin B12 is crucial for brain health, your immune system, and your metabolism. As we age, though, our ability to absorb B12 declines. "Fatigue is one of the first signs of B12 deficiency," Lisa Cimperman, RD, a spokesperson for the Academy of Nutrition and Dietetics, told Prevention in a previous interview about B12 deficiency symptoms.

Certain diabetes and heartburn medications and digestive disorders like IBS and Crohn's hinder your body's ability to absorb B12. And if you follow a plant-based diet, you also have an increased risk, since B12 occurs naturally only in meat, eggs, shellfish, and dairy.

The symptoms of B12 Deficiency.

 In addition to fatigue, you may be low on B12 if you're experiencing bouts of tingling in hands and feet, memory lapses, dizziness, anxiety, and vision problems.

The tests of B12 Deficiency.

 If your doctor expects you're low on B12, you'll undergo a simple blood test.

The treatment of B12 Deficiency

 Depending on your blood test results, your doctor may suggest working more dietary sources of B12 into your eating plan or taking a vitamin B12 supplement.
